Walmart to Pay 100% of College Tuition and Books for Associates

Retrieved on: 
Tuesday, July 27, 2021

Today, Walmart announced it will pay 100% of college tuition and books for associates through its Live Better U (LBU) education program.

Key Points: 
  • Today, Walmart announced it will pay 100% of college tuition and books for associates through its Live Better U (LBU) education program.
  • Starting Aug. 16, the $1 a day fee will be removed for associates, making all education programs paid for by Walmart.
  • This means approximately 1.5 million part-time and full-time Walmart and Sams Club associates in the U.S. can earn college degrees or learn trade skills without the burden of education debt.

Serenity Kids Partners with Target to Launch First Ethically Sourced Meat-Based Baby Food Line in Over 700 Locations Nationwide

Retrieved on: 
Tuesday, July 27, 2021

AUSTIN, Texas, July 27, 2021 /PRNewswire/ -- Serenity Kids , the fastest growing shelf-stable baby food brand, continues to increase its nationwide retail availability to over 700 Target locations and on Target.com, offering the first ethically sourced meat-based baby food varieties.

  • The Ethically Sourced Meat Baby Food line is made with only high-quality pasture raised meat from small American regenerative family farms and Certified USDA Organic vegetables - with no sugary fruits.
  • The brand's Ethically Sourced Meat Baby Food line debuting into Target stores nationwide includes five varieties in 3.5 oz.
  • At select Target locations nationwide and on Target.com, Serenity Kids' five meat-based baby food pouch varieties are available for $3.99 MSRP each.
